Ready to go
Before you travel, you might need to turn off the gas, water your plants or feed your pets. The app Ready to Go reminds you to check on important things. You can make your own checklist. You can also set a reminder on the app so your phone rings when it’s time to check something. The list will look red at first. When you check off an item(项目), it turns yellow. After you’ve done all the items, the list turns green and tells you “ready to go”.
One Second Every Day
There are so many beautiful, funny and moving moments in our lives. This app can help you remember them a bit more clearly. It lets you record a one-second video clip each day and remains beautiful memories in your daily life. At the end of a year, a month or a week, you put all the one-second clips together and get a video that shows you what happened during that time. It’s like a diary. You can also post your videos on social media.
PhotoScan
We all have some old photos. The old photos may become paler or less bright. Don’t worry. PhotoScan can save them. You just use the camera in your phone to scan your old photos. In seconds, you get perfect digital(数码的)copies. They are just like new ones. You can also use the app to scan papers, posters and paintings. It’s very useful.

Once a traveler wanted to go across the desert. He had walked in the desert for three days without any water. He was too tired to walk anymore. When he felt hopeless, he suddenly found a small house. He pulled his tired body inside. This was a small airless house and in the corner he discovered a water pump
(抽水机).
He was so excited and went forward to draw(抽取)water, but no water came out no matter how bard he tried. Too tired to do anything more, he fell to the ground. He sat on the ground when he saw a little bottle with a cork(软木塞)in it. On the bottle was a note, which read: “You must pour the water from the bottle into the pump before you draw water! Don’t forget, before you leave, refill the bottle with water!” He opened the bottle and found it was filled with water! He was so happy.
At that moment he thought, “If I’m selfish, as long as I drink the water, I can go out of this room alive! However, if I do as the note says and pour the only water into the pump and no water comes out, I will die of thirst. Should I take the risk or not ” It was five minutes later that he chose to pour the only water into the pump and began to draw water. After a minute, water started to come out! He made the right choice.
After he had drunk enough water, be refilled the bottle. He added the following words after the note: “Before you get something, you should first learn to pay.”
